Two children, two women rescued
Sunday, 22 July 2007
BAGERHAT, July 21 (UNB): Coastguard members rescued two child labourers from fishermen village of Dublarchar near the Bay Thursday morning.
The two rescued children were identified as Monir Hossain (12) and Shahidul Islam (13), hailed from Zianagar Upazila of Pirojpur district.
Coastguard sources said they rescued the two children while patrolling the area. They were working under one fisherman Jahangir.
The two children were handed over to their family members through Mongla thana police Friday afternoon.
Another report from Benapole adds: BDR jawans rescued two women while being smuggled out to India through Tangrali border Wednesday.
BDR sources said they rescued Amita Begum (18), wife of Mukul Sardar of Salampur village and Anisa Begum (17), wife of Abdur Rahim of Madanpur village when they were being smuggled out to India but could not arrest the traffickers as they fled the scene sensing their presence.
The human traffickers were dispatching them to India promising them good jobs there, the sources said.
